Student loan default rate
The share of student borrowers who default on federal loans within three years, against the national benchmark.
Of 292 borrowers who entered repayment, 8 (2.7%) defaulted within three years — above the 2.3% national rate.
Default rate vs national, by cohort
* Cohorts 2020 and later read near 0% because the federal COVID-19 payment pause (CARES Act) suspended defaults nationwide. These years reflect a national policy, not institutional performance; the 2019 cohort is the last measured under normal repayment.
